Cut out existing soffit vents, re-secure
2x4 nailer's as needed, cut to width Hardie
Soffit Vents. |

|
Nail
and secure Hardie Vented Soffit Board, caulk using
exterior white or matching, color match paint
using existing soffit paint chip at any local
paint supplier.

This is a full roof
ventilation system detailed by each step. Note: You will
get insulation all over the place when you start cutting
out the existing, recommend using shop vacuum to keep
things clean.
